Senior Specialist Brand Design

Be part of an iconic story.

TOMMY HILFIGER is one of the world’s most recognized global lifestyle brands, confidently welcoming and inspiring consumers since 1985. Originally established in New York City and infused with the vibrant spirit of Americana, to create the modern uniform of accessible luxury. The TOMMY HILFIGER brands consist of TOMMY HILFIGER and TOMMY JEANS, complemented by a range of licensed product categories that extend the brand lifestyle across generations, geographies, activities and occasions. Tommy Hilfiger’s global marketing approach and communications strategy taps into culture through the world of F.A.M.E.S.: the people, organizations and ideas boldly driving the future of Fashion, Art, Music, Entertainment and Sport. Major global campaigns, sponsorship platforms, and disruptive activations with world-class athletes, musicians and entertainers bring a constant source of energy and inspiration to the brand. The Team

This role sits in the Global Brand Marketing structure that defines and executes the brand strategy and creative content for Tommy Hilfiger globally. Within that sits our Creative Direction team, which is made up of Art Directors and Designers. This team is the internal creative agency that concepts, shoots, selects, designs and builds large volumes of consumer-facing content. It is a brief-driven organization that executes against the TH Global Brand Playbook for all projects and campaigns. It also acts as a key contributor and guardian to those guidelines.

We’re continually responding to ever-changing consumers’ needs. Finding innovative ways to connect with new audiences and keeping ahead of the game when it comes to storytelling and creativity. All of which contributes to positioning Tommy Hilfiger as a leading global lifestyle brand.

The Position

As part of the design function within the Creative Direction team, the Brand Designer, Senior Specialist including Media brings the Tommy Hilfiger brand to life through the creation of digital and print materials – including newsletters, website pages, point-of-sale materials, event collateral, lookbooks, packaging and more – that uphold the brand’s aesthetic and align with our marketing goals. This role is also responsible for ensuring all media and content adaptations are aligned with the company's brand identity and visual guidelines, able to design multimedia content and produce and edit video, animations and motion graphics for marketing assets, social media and brand story telling.

Key Responsibilities

Your respon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:

  • Concept, design, and deliver graphic design projects assigned by the Operations team, on time and to spec.

  • Partner with E-Commerce stakeholders to develop and update weekly digital content.

  • Collaborate with CRM teams to design and produce newsletters and emailers, following established wireframes, timelines, and business objectives.

  • Support 360° marketing initiatives through design assets such as in-situ mockups, layouts, internal decks, and presentations.

  • Ensure all creative output is aligned with the Tommy Hilfiger brand standards, with guidance from the Senior Creative and Brand Directors.

  • Produce multimedia content including video edits, animations, and motion graphics tailored for marketing and social media.

  • Stay ahead of industry trends and implement design best practices that elevate brand communication and creative output.

The Ideal Candidate

  • 3 years of similar or related graphic design work experience, ideally within the fashion industry.

  • Deep working knowledge of design/animation tools incl. full Adobe creative suite, Figma and After Effects.

  • Understanding of typography, color theory, and layout design.

  •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ively in a team environment.

  • Excellent attention to detail and organizational skills.

  • Strong communication skills and ability to receive and implement feedback.
